Peripheral artery disease, often cataloged under the ICD 10 peripheral vascular disease codes, represents a critical circulatory issue where narrowed arteries reduce blood flow to the limbs. This condition most frequently affects the legs, leading to significant discomfort and potential complications if left unmanaged. Understanding the specifics of this vascular diagnosis is essential for effective treatment and long-term health management.
Decoding the ICD 10 Classification
The International Classification of Diseases, 10th Revision (ICD-10), provides the specific codes used to categorize diagnoses for billing and statistical purposes. For issues related to the circulatory system outside the heart and brain, the range I70-I79 is designated. Within this section, I70 specifically addresses peripheral vascular diseases, covering conditions such as atherosclerosis and thromboembolism affecting the extremities.

Recognizing the Symptoms and Signs
Patients with peripheral vascular disease often experience intermittent claudication, a cramping pain in the legs or buttocks triggered by exercise and relieved by rest. This occurs because the muscles are not receiving adequate oxygenated blood during activity. In more advanced cases, symptoms may include persistent pain in the feet or toes, even while resting, and slow-healing sores or ulcers.
Physical Manifestations to Monitor
Clinicians look for physical signs that indicate compromised circulation. These include changes in skin color, such as paleness or a bluish tint, and temperature differences where the affected limb feels noticeably cooler. Hair loss on the legs and shiny, tight skin are also indicators that the body is struggling to maintain healthy blood flow to the extremities.
Exploring the Primary Causes
The leading cause of peripheral vascular disease is atherosclerosis, the buildup of fatty plaques within the arterial walls. This process stiffens the arteries and restricts the lumen through which blood flows. Risk factors contributing to this buildup include smoking, high blood pressure, high cholesterol, and diabetes, making management of these conditions a priority.
Risk Factor Analysis
Lifestyle choices play a significant role in the development of this condition. A diet high in saturated fats, physical inactivity, and obesity place additional strain on the cardiovascular system. Age is also a non-modifiable risk factor, as the likelihood of arterial stiffening increases over time, particularly for individuals over the age of 50.
Diagnostic Procedures and Evaluation
Diagnosis typically begins with a physical examination and a review of the patient's medical history. To confirm the presence and severity of the blockage, physicians utilize various tests. An ankle-brachial index (ABI) test compares blood pressure in the ankle to blood pressure in the arm, providing a quick initial assessment of flow.
Advanced Imaging Techniques
For a more detailed view, imaging technologies are essential. Doppler ultrasound uses sound waves to visualize blood flow and identify blockages. Angiography, which involves injecting a contrast dye and taking X-rays, offers the most precise map of the arteries, guiding potential surgical interventions.
Treatment Strategies and Management
Management of peripheral vascular disease focuses on alleviating symptoms and preventing progression. Lifestyle modifications are foundational, including smoking cessation, regular exercise, and a heart-healthy diet. These changes aim to improve circulation and manage underlying conditions like high blood pressure and diabetes.
